Organelles In Both Plant And Animal Cells. They both contain membrane-bound organelles such as the nucleus mitochondria endoplasmic reticulum golgi apparatus lysosomes and peroxisomes. The organelles in which plant and animal cells share include the cell membrane cytoplasm nucleus nucleolus mitochondria ribosomes endoplasmic reticulum vacuoles and the Golgi body. The lysosomes are the cells garbage disposal In plant cells the digestive processes take place in vacuoles. While both animal and plant cells have microtubule organizing centers MTOCs animal cells also have centrioles associated with the MTOC.
